Understanding the Program Content
The curriculum of this certificate program is meticulously crafted to cover a wide range of critical topics. Students will delve into financial statement analysis, learning how to interpret and evaluate the financial health of institutions. This involves understanding various financial statements, such as balance sheets, income statements, and cash flow statements, and using analytical tools to uncover trends and patterns.
Internal controls are another key focus area. Students will learn how to design, implement, and assess internal controls to ensure the integrity of financial processes. This includes understanding the principles of internal control systems and how they can be used to prevent fraud and errors.
Risk assessment is also a crucial component of the program. Participants will learn how to identify, measure, and manage risks that could impact financial institutions. This involves understanding different types of risks, such as market risk, credit risk, and operational risk, and developing strategies to mitigate them.
